## Responsibilities
- Provide direct patient care including vital signs, EKGs, immunizations, and medication administration
- Triage patient calls, assess clinical needs, and relay messages to the physician appropriately
- Assist with chronic disease management, preventive screenings, and wellness visits
- Prepare patients and exam rooms for physician visits; manage room turnover and maintain cleanliness
- Perform in-office procedures support and documentation
- Coordinate referrals, prior authorizations, and follow-up care as needed
- Maintain accurate, up-to-date patient records in the EMR system
- Support a personalized and high-touch patient experience, including timely communication and follow-up
- Manage inventory of medical supplies and ensure equipment is maintained and stocked
- Collaborate closely with the physician to ensure efficient workflow and exceptional patient care
- Administrative duties as required
## Requirements
- Current RN or LPN license in Delaware and in good standing
- Minimum 2 years of clinical experience in primary care, internal medicine, or similar outpatient setting (concierge or private practice experience a plus)
- Strong clinical skills including immunizations, vital signs, and EKGs
- Proficiency with electronic medical records (EMR)
- Exceptional communication and interpersonal skills; ability to build rapport with a small, high-touch patient panel
- Detail-oriented with strong organizational and multitasking abilities
- Comfortable working both independently and as part of a small, collaborative team
- Commitment to providing a discreet, professional, and compassionate patient experience
- CPR/BLS certification required
